---
title: Speed and accuracy report classification models Autopilot 06022021
tags: VinBDI - OCR group
---
# Table of Contents
[toc]
# Experiment setup
**Calibration data**. The same dataset as testing data (ideal case)
**Benchmark tool**. [volksdep](https://github.com/Media-Smart/volksdep)
# Sign classification
**Command**.
| framework | input shape | data type | throughput(FPS) | latency(ms) | acc |
| :---: | :---: | :---: | :---: | :---: | :---: |
| pytorch | (1, 3, 224, 224) | fp32 | 61 | 16.27 | 0.9833 |
| tensorrt | (1, 3, 224, 224) | fp32 | 856 | 1.19 | 0.9833 |
| pytorch | (1, 3, 224, 224) | fp16 | 86 | 11.65 | 0.9833 |
| tensorrt | (1, 3, 224, 224) | fp16 | 1201 | 0.94 | 0.9833 |
| tensorrt | (1, 3, 224, 224) | int8(entropy_2) | 1074 | 1.01 | 0.9827 |
**Danger**.
| framework | input shape | data type | throughput(FPS) | latency(ms) | acc |
| :---: | :---: | :---: | :---: | :---: | :---: |
| pytorch | (1, 3, 224, 224) | fp32 | 63 | 15.8 | 0.9583 |
| tensorrt | (1, 3, 224, 224) | fp32 | 835 | 1.01 | 0.9583 |
| pytorch | (1, 3, 224, 224) | fp16 | 82 | 12.51 | 0.9583 |
| tensorrt | (1, 3, 224, 224) | fp16 | 1201 | 0.93 | 0.9583 |
| tensorrt | (1, 3, 224, 224) | int8(entropy_2) | 1075 | 1.03 | 0.9583 |
**Instruction**.
| framework | input shape | data type | throughput(FPS) | latency(ms) | acc |
| :---: | :---: | :---: | :---: | :---: | :---: |
| pytorch | (1, 3, 224, 224) | fp32 | 61 | 16.21 | 0.9831 |
| tensorrt | (1, 3, 224, 224) | fp32 | 922 | 1.19 | 0.9831 |
| pytorch | (1, 3, 224, 224) | fp16 | 86 | 11.57 | 0.9831 |
| tensorrt | (1, 3, 224, 224) | fp16 | 1210 | 0.95 | 0.9831 |
| tensorrt | (1, 3, 224, 224) | int8(entropy_2) | 1099 | 1.08 | 0.9831 |
**Prohibition**.
| framework | input shape | data type | throughput(FPS) | latency(ms) | acc |
| :---: | :---: | :---: | :---: | :---: | :---: |
| pytorch | (1, 3, 224, 224) | fp32 | 58 | 16.54 | 0.9661 |
| tensorrt | (1, 3, 224, 224) | fp32 | 955 | 1.11 | 0.9661 |
| pytorch | (1, 3, 224, 224) | fp16 | 81 | 12.32 | 0.9661 |
| tensorrt | (1, 3, 224, 224) | fp16 | 1139 | 0.83 | 0.9661 |
| tensorrt | (1, 3, 224, 224) | int8(entropy_2) | 988 | 1.17 | 0.9648 |
# Light classification
**Light color**.
| framework | input shape | data type | throughput(FPS) | latency(ms) | acc |
| :---: | :---: | :---: | :---: | :---: | :---: |
| pytorch | (1, 3, 112, 112) | fp32 | 69 | 14.54 | 0.9947 |
| tensorrt | (1, 3, 112, 112) | fp32 | 1688 | 0.78 | 0.9947 |
| pytorch | (1, 3, 112, 112) | fp16 | 102 | 9.8 | 0.9947 |
| tensorrt | (1, 3, 112, 112) | fp16 | 2706 | 0.47 | 0.9947 |
| tensorrt | (1, 3, 112, 112) | int8(entropy_2) | 2431 | 0.56 | 0.9951 |
**Light direction**.
| framework | input shape | data type | throughput(FPS) | latency(ms) | acc |
| :---: | :---: | :---: | :---: | :---: | :---: |
| pytorch | (1, 3, 112, 112) | fp32 | 69 | 14.44 | 0.9936 |
| tensorrt | (1, 3, 112, 112) | fp32 | 1786 | 0.72 | 0.9936 |
| pytorch | (1, 3, 112, 112) | fp16 | 104 | 9.6 | 0.9936 |
| tensorrt | (1, 3, 112, 112) | fp16 | 2834 | 0.49 | 0.9932 |
| tensorrt | (1, 3, 112, 112) | int8(entropy_2) | 2975 | 0.56 | 0.9932 |